CALL FOR PAPERSInternational Workshop on Data Management in Ad Hoc and Pervasive ComputingMay 18-21 2009, Taipei, Taiwanin conjunction with The 10th International Conference on Mobile DataManagement (MDM'09) <http://adslab.cs.nctu.edu.tw/mdm2009/>http://hsnl.csie.cgu.edu.tw/DMAHPC2009.htm* Submission Deadline Extended to* Nov.30.2008Rapid progress in wireless communication technologies makes ad hoc andpervasive computing to be reality. To provide pervasive computing services,i.e., anytime and anywhere for everyone, mobile devices must be capable ofdoing ad hoc computing. The emergence of such computing environment changesthe way people live, work, and interact with each other, and has greatimpact on the way businesses, education, entertainment, and healthcare areoperating. Despite substantial progress in ad hoc and pervasive computingtechnologies, many challenges regarding to data management need to beovercome: scalability, processing, power management, and networkinginfrastructure.
